Understanding the Core Mechanics and Challenges

At its heart, this game is about prediction and reaction time. Players must carefully observe the patterns of approaching vehicles, judging their speed and distance to identify safe opportunities for the chicken to advance. The margin for error is often incredibly small, requiring precise timing and a steady hand. The initial stages of the game may appear deceptively easy, with slower traffic and wider gaps between vehicles. However, the difficulty quickly ramps up, introducing faster cars, more frequent traffic, and even obstacles like trucks or buses that demand even greater precision. Mastering the game requires not only quick reflexes but also a developing understanding of the traffic flow and the ability to anticipate potentially dangerous situations. It’s about learning to exploit those brief windows of opportunity when the path is momentarily clear.

Developing Strategic Approaches to Road Crossing

While the game might appear purely reliant on reflexes, a degree of strategic thinking can substantially improve a player’s success rate. Rather than blindly rushing the chicken forward at every opportunity, experienced players often adopt a more patient approach, carefully observing multiple waves of traffic before committing to a move. This allows for a more informed assessment of the risks and rewards, increasing the chances of a successful crossing. Prioritizing safety over speed is often the key to achieving consistently high scores. Furthermore, players can learn to identify patterns in the traffic flow. Some levels might consistently feature gaps appearing at regular intervals, allowing players to time their movements accordingly.

Traffic Speed
Gap Frequency
Optimal Strategy
Slow Frequent Consistent, timed advances
Medium Moderate Patient observation, calculated risks
Fast Infrequent Precise timing, exploit narrow gaps
Variable Unpredictable Highly reactive, adapt to each wave

Understanding these dynamics allows players to transform from reactive responders to proactive strategists, ultimately improving their overall performance and maximizing their score. This level of nuanced gameplay adds depth to what appears at first glance to be a remarkably simple concept.

Variations and Evolutions of the 'Chickenroad' Theme

While the core concept of guiding a chicken across a busy road remains consistent, developers have introduced numerous variations and evolutions to keep the gameplay fresh and engaging. Some versions replace the chicken with other characters, such as cats, dogs, or even inanimate objects, adding a layer of novelty to the experience. Others introduce different environments, ranging from bustling city streets to rural highways or even fantastical landscapes. The traffic patterns and vehicle types can also be diversified, adding new challenges and requiring players to adapt their strategies. Furthermore, some games incorporate power-ups or special abilities, such as temporary invincibility or the ability to slow down time, providing players with additional tools to overcome difficult obstacles. These variations demonstrate the versatility of the core mechanic.
